Resolution: Killed
Caveats: Killed, and not narrowly: the pinned bar was HHS >= 8 x DGHJ (i.e. >= 4,552 given DGHJ = 569); the world gave 750 -- a ratio of 1.32. Direction held (Fan Ye's Hou Hanshu does outnumber the Dongguan Han ji), but the conjecture's substantive premise -- that the citation-traffic switch from the old history to the new was structurally complete by 983 -- is refuted: the 'superseded' Dongguan Han ji drew 569 attributed citations in the Taiping yulan, near-parity, which is precisely WHY Qing scholars could rebuild it from these citations. The reported-only narrow sensitivity (direct title forms only, DGHJ_narrow = 545) gives ratio 1.38, same story. PREDICTION VERBATIM: "Prediction: counting attributed citations of the Hou Hanshu (後漢書) versus the Dongguan Han ji (東觀漢記) in the Taiping yulan (太平御覽, 983), the Hou Hanshu will outnumber the Dongguan Han ji by at least eight to one (primary clause: the >=8:1 Hou-Hanshu-over-Dongguan attributed-citation ratio in the Taiping yulan; the verdict follows it); citations are matched on normalized title forms to guard against abbreviation, and the test voids for coverage if the two titles together draw fewer than 100 attributed citations." FULL OPERATIONALIZATION PINNED: NORMALIZATION per file: drop lines beginning '#' (org-mode metadata); delete all '<...>' markers (mandoku page breaks like <pb:KR3k0012_SBCK_000-1a>); delete the pilcrow '¶', the brackets 《》【】, and ALL whitespace including newlines; concatenate the cleaned text of each file (titles straddle source linebreaks — verified on the probe file — so newline removal before matching is load-bearing; formulae are counted within files, never across file boundaries). CITATION COUNTING (introducer suffixes Q = {曰, 云}, both counted for every pattern, summed): HHS_raw = count('後漢書'+q for q in Q); HHS_excl = count(p+'後漢書'+q) for prefix p in {謝承, 華嶠, 謝沈, 袁山松, 袁崧, 薛瑩, 司馬彪, 張璠, 袁宏, 續} (the rival Later-Han histories by other authors — the five-Hou-Hanshus disambiguation pinned ex ante; 范曄-prefixed citations remain IN, being the target work itself); HHS = HHS_raw - HHS_excl. DGHJ_direct = count('東觀漢記'+q) + count('東觀漢紀'+q) + count('東觀記'+q); BARE = count('漢記'+q) - count('東觀漢記'+q) - count(p+'漢記'+q) for p in {後, 張璠, 袁山松, 薛瑩, 謝承, 華嶠, 謝沈, 司馬彪, 袁宏} (bare 漢記 = the Dongguan Han ji by classical convention, per the prediction's own abbreviation guard; author-prefixed Han ji and 後漢記 variants excluded); DGHJ = DGHJ_direct + BARE. RATIO = HHS / DGHJ. Scope = all 1,001 KR3k0012_*.txt files at the pinned commit (front-matter juan 000 carries no quotation formulae; harmless in scope).

Known priors disclosure: Triage 2026-07-17 graded ADJACENT: the supersession of the Dongguan Han ji by Fan Ye's Hou Hanshu is textbook and the older history's reconstruction draws on TPYL citations (Wu Shuping, Dongguan Han ji jiaozhu, Zhengzhou 1987), but no published work reports the TPYL citation ratio; the registrant therefore KNOWS ex ante that the DGHJ count is substantial and nonzero (the work was partly rebuilt FROM these very citations) while knowing neither count.
